Transaction

58cc6d53e5bf5b9aa93fd7918bd48efb82f6a09fada56e1b29dedc70ff4b404c
306,344 confirmations
Timestamp
1591310232
Block633,085
Fee7,719 sats
Fee rate45.9 sats/vB
view on mempool.space

Inputs & Outputs